In 2020-2021, 49,899 people earned their degree in agriculture and agriculture operations, making the major the 21st most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, agriculture and agriculture operations gra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$37,342 and had an average of $19,867 in loans still to pay off.

Across the Far Western US region, there were 7,588 agriculture and agriculture operations graduates with average earnings and debt of $39,476 and $19,708 respectively.

Out of the 10 schools in the Best Value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in the Far Western US Region For Those Making $30-$48k that were part of this year’s ranking, California State University - Fresno landed the #1 spot on the list. California State University - Fresno is a large school located in Fresno, California that handed out 355 ’s agriculture and agriculture operations degrees in 2020-2021.

Fresno State also made our “Best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in the Far Western US Region” list, coming in at #4. The estimated yearly cost for California State University - Fresno is $4,655 for Far Western US Region Agriculture & Agriculture Operations students whose families make $30-$48k.

The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 87%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 3.2%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of California - Davis.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in the Far Western US Region For Those Making $30-$48k. This large school is located in Davis, California, and it awarded 764 ’s agriculture and agriculture operations degrees in 2020-2021.

UC Davis also made our “Best Agriculture & Agriculture Operations Schools in the Far Western US Region” list, coming in at #1. It costs about $11,598 for far western us region agriculture & agriculture operations students whose families make $30-$48k per year to attend University of California - Davis.

The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 1.5%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%. With a freshman retention rate of 93%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students.
